Trump responds within hours to breaking news of Amber Vinson's Ebola diagnosis, using the incident to attack the Obama administration's competence. The key rhetorical move — repurposing Obama's January 2014 'JV team' dismissal of ISIS and applying it to the Ebola response — is among the more layered attacks in his 2014 Twitter record, efficiently weaponizing the president's prior overconfidence in a compressed format. The apparent truncation ('The real JV' vs. 'The real JV team') reflects character-limit constraints at ~138 of 140 characters, a distinctive authentic-authorship marker.
